1. When the Basic System Tests are completed, you may want to run Advanced System Tests.

To do so, navigate back to the Advanced System Test menu.

If you receive a message while DiagTools initializes, record and report the message to your
support provider. Then press ENTER to proceed.

2. Tests can be run individually or in batches.

NOTE

For information about using Batch mode when DiagTools is running, choose
Batch Help on the Batch submenu.

To run any of the tests in the Advanced System Test menu take the following steps:

a. Highlight the item you to be tested on the Main Menu. Then press the F6 function key.

Check marks appear next to all tests in the highlighted menu, indicating that those tests
are selected.

b. Press the F10 function key to start the tests.

c. Repeat these steps to run any of the following tests as needed:
